So, You Might Want To Ask How Will You Be Able To Enjoy Satellite TV And Radio On Your PC? Although It Might Sound Quite Complicated And Daunting For People Who Are Not So Adept With Gadgets, It Is Surprisingly Simple Enough. First Of All, What You Would Need In Order To Have Satellite TV And Radio On Your PC Is A Special Hardware. You Can Choose From A USB TV Adapters Or A PCI Card, The Former Is Relatively Easy To Connect And Install However It May Require A Separate Powers Supply. The PCI Cards Are Not Advised For Beginners Since Is A Lot More Complex Than The USB TV Adapters. You Would Need To Open Up PC And Fit The Card Into The PCI Slot. You Are Then Ready To Incorporate The Beauty And Efficiency Of Satellite TV And Radio On Your PC. Your Computer Should At Least Have A Pentium II 333 Mhz Processor, As Well As A Sound Card, An Extra USB Slot And A CD ROM Drive. If You Ever Decide That You Want A Satellite TV And Radio On Your PC, One Of The Most Popular Option Is To Connect The Computer Directly To A Satellite Dish With The Help Of A Hauppauge 3000 Or An Internet Cable Would Work Just Fine Too. With This Feature On Your Computer, You Can Take Advantage On A Number Of Entertainments While Doing Other Things At The Same Time Such As Checking Your Mail Or Just Surfing The Web. You Even Have The Option To Record Your Favorite Television Program Or Record Some Of Your Well-loved Music Tracks.
